Conquering Substance Abuse: Effective Treatment Options Available
Substance abuse is a debilitating condition that can influence countless aspects of an individual's life. Fortunately, there are psychological evaluation services numerous effective treatment options available to help individuals conquer this challenging condition.
One popular approach is inpatient rehabilitation, which provides a structured and therapeutic environment for individuals to tackle their addiction. Outpatient programs offer convenience, allowing individuals to preserve their daily routines while receiving treatment.
Therapy plays a essential role in substance abuse recovery, helping individuals understand the underlying causes of their addiction and develop survival mechanisms to resist relapse. Medication-assisted treatment can also be beneficial in managing withdrawal symptoms and reducing cravings.
